**1. Water Helps Prevent Holiday Hangovers**
Alcohol is a diuretic, which means it dehydrates your body. If you're planning to enjoy a few drinks at holiday parties, make sure to balance them with plenty of water. Experts suggest drinking one glass of water for every alcoholic beverage you consume. Not only will this help reduce the risk of a hangover, but you’ll also wake up feeling more refreshed and energized.
**2. Hydration Boosts Your Skin’s Appearance**
The holidays are all about photos, and nobody wants to look dull or tired. Drinking water helps keep your skin hydrated, plump, and glowing. When your skin is well-hydrated, it looks healthier and more youthful. So, if you want to shine in those holiday pictures, make sure to sip on water throughout the day.
**3. Water Kickstarts Your Metabolism**
After a long night of sleep, drinking a glass of water first thing in the morning can jumpstart your metabolism. Cold water may even burn a few extra calories as your body works to warm it up. With all the holiday feasting ahead, keeping your metabolism active is key to staying comfortable and not gaining unwanted weight.
**4. Staying Hydrated Fights Off Colds and Sickness**
When you’re sick, doctors always recommend drinking fluids. That’s because hydration helps maintain healthy mucous membranes, which act as a barrier against germs. If you do catch a cold or flu, staying hydrated can speed up your recovery. Don’t let a holiday illness ruin your festivities — drink more water!
**5. Water Keeps Your Breath Fresh**
No one wants to deal with bad breath, especially at family gatherings. Drinking water helps wash away food particles and bacteria that cause bad odors. It also keeps your mouth moist, reducing the chances of dry mouth, which can worsen bad breath. Stay fresh and confident by sipping on water all day.
**6. Water Supports Weight Management**
With so much tempting food around during the holidays, it’s easy to overeat. However, drinking water can help control your appetite and reduce overall calorie intake. Studies show that people who drink more water while dieting tend to lose more weight. Plus, as mentioned before, water gives your metabolism a little boost, making it easier to stay on track.
